Diuretic and drenching medicine-Tongcao
diuresis and dampness medicine

Drugs whose main functions are to unblock water channels and seep out water and dampness, and are often used to treat the syndrome of internal water-dampness, are called medicines for diluting water and expelling dampness.

This type of medicine tastes mostly sweet and bland or bitter, and is mainly directed to the bladder, small intestine, kidney, and spleen meridians. Its effects tend to be downward. The bland ones can penetrate and benefit, while the bitter ones can reduce diarrhea. This type of medicine has the effects of diuresis and swelling, diuresis and stranguria, diuresis and jaundice reduction.

The diuretic and dampness-removing medicines are mainly used to treat various diseases caused by water-dampness such as edema, difficulty in urination, diarrhea, phlegm, stranguria, jaundice, eczema, vaginal discharge, dampness and warmth. When using diuretic and dampness-removing drugs, the corresponding drugs must be selected according to different disease syndromes, and the appropriate combinations must be made.

Drugs for promoting diuresis and expelling dampness are easy to consume and damage body fluid. They should be used with caution or should not be used for patients with yin deficiency, less fluid, kidney deficiency, nocturnal emission and enuresis. Some drugs have strong tonic effects and should be used with caution by pregnant women.

According to the differences in properties, efficacy and indications of diuretic and dampness-reducing medicines, they are divided into three categories: diuretic and swelling medicines, diuretic and strangury medicines, and dampness-reducing jaundice medicines.

Diuretics

The nature and flavor of this type of medicine are mostly bitter and cold, or sweet and mildly cold. Bitterness can reduce diarrhea, coldness can clear away heat, and can remove dampness and heat in the lower Jiao. It has the main function of diuresis and treating stranguria, and is mainly used to treat hot stranguria, bloody stranguria, stone stranguria, and ointment stranguria. In clinical practice, corresponding diuretic and stranguriant drugs should be selected according to the condition and appropriately mixed to improve the efficacy.

Tongcao

It was first recorded in "Supplementary Materials of Materia Medica".

This product is the dried stem pith of Araliaceae plant Tongtuomu. The smell is slight and the taste is light. The one with white color is better. raw use.

[Medical properties] Sweet, light, slightly cold. Returns to the lung and stomach meridians.

[Efficacy] Clear away heat, diuresis, ventilate and release milk.

【application】

1. Damp-heat stranguria syndrome, edema and oliguria

This medicine is sweet in taste, cold in nature and light in body. It is used in Taiyin Lung Meridian to reduce heat and facilitate urination. It can relieve stranguria and reduce swelling. It is especially suitable for dysuria caused by hot stranguria, astringent and painful stranguria, stone stranguria, bloody stranguria, edema and oliguria due to stoppage of water and dampness.

2. Lack of breast milk after childbirth

This product enters the stomach meridian and relieves gastric qi up to the point of lactation. It has a sweet and light taste and is mostly used for postpartum lactation problems.

In addition, this product can be used to treat symptoms such as the onset of dampness and heat, dampness due to summer heat, headache, aversion to cold, body weight pain, limb fatigue, chest tightness, lack of hunger, and afternoon fever.

[Usage and Dosage] Decoction and take, 3~5g.

【Usage Note】Use with caution by pregnant women.

[Others] Tongcao and Akebia have different names and different smells. But today's Acutellaria baicalensis is called "Tongcao" in ancient books. Today's Tongcao is called "Tongtuomu" in ancient books. Know the difference and don't confuse them.

In addition, Tongcao is the dried stem pith of Himasan jingle flower, Chinese jingle flower, or the green pod leaves of Dogwood family. Its nature, flavor, meridians, efficacy, main diseases, usage and dosage are similar to Tongcao, and it is also used as Tongcao in some areas.
